In a cover story titled The Mission published in The Weekend Australian Magazine (June 14-15), the former Minister of the Crown of Australia, The Honourable Tony Abbott MP, writes at length about what he thinks the Pope must do on his coming visit to Australia.

The Pope will be in Sydney for World Youth Day on July 15.

Mr Abbott concluded that if the Pope “leaves Sydney without tackling the malaise of the church, people will feel cheated and World Youth Day will have been a failure”.
